Форум программистов, компьютерный форум CyberForum.ru

Вывести все слова на печать, которые встречаются в тексте один раз -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Расписать процедуру высчитывания ближайшего числа к случайному http://www.cyberforum.ru/cpp-beginners/thread1762446.html
Ребята, пишу свою мини-игру. И возникла загвоздка. Суть игры: чье число окажется ближе к случайно выпавшему числу, тот победил. Диапазон 1-99 Мы играем против Компьютера. Скажите как математически расписать процедуру высчитывания ближайшего числа. И как сделать чтобы рандомное число все время менялось?
C++ Преобразовать строку, удалив каждый символ * и повторив каждый символ, отличный от * Дана строка. Преобразовать ее, удалив каждый символ * и повторив каждый символ, отличный от *. http://www.cyberforum.ru/cpp-beginners/thread1762435.html
Печать на русском. Принтер CUSTOM TG2480H (VS2013) C++
Всем привет! Нужна ваша помощь :cry: Уже 4 дня как я пытаюсь напечатать текст на русском языке но все четно. В принтере используется протокол ESC/POS. Работает через компорт. С горем пополам я нашел класс-обвертку для компорта и научился отправлять команды. И все бы хорошо, но как только дело дошло до русского языка - работа встала. Перечитав протокол я наткнулся на команду "Set charecter...
C++ Каково максимальное количество пищи, которую животные могут принести на вечеринку?
Группа из N животных устраивает новогоднюю вечеринку. Каждое животное может приготовить несколько различных видов пищи, измеряемой в единицах, называемых «блюдо». Всего имеется D (5<=D) различных видов пищи. Каждый вид пищи обозначается числом в диапазоне от 1 до D. Координатор вечеринки хочет максимизировать общее количество блюд, которые будут принесены на вечеринку, но имеет установленный...
C++ Объединить 2 функции в одну http://www.cyberforum.ru/cpp-beginners/thread1762343.html
Добрый день! Как объединить 2 функции в одну, ибо как передать параметры из main() учитывая, что запись происходит в 2 разных файла? И main() содержит только case, который вызывает две похожие ф-ии записи уже в которых я прошу ввести кол-во сколько вводить работниуов и компаний. П.С. не силён в указателях и передаче параметров. /* WRITING to files. */ void writeToCompanyF(){...
C++ Использование std::type_index Доброе утро, облазил один игровой движок, там менеджеров ресурсов заполнен std::type_index - как я понимаю для контейнеров, где лежат все ресурсы и индексируются по имени типа: Foo a; Bar b; addResource( &a ); addResource( &b ); std::map< std::type_index, BaseResource*> m_arr.push_back( typeid(T), a ); подробнее

Показать сообщение отдельно
kisk
6 / 6 / 3
Регистрация: 15.05.2015
Сообщений: 74
Записей в блоге: 3
14.06.2016, 10:42     Вывести все слова на печать, которые встречаются в тексте один раз
Доброго времени суток!
На вход приходит текст, который вводит пользователь в консоли.
На выход идут все слова, которые встречаются в тексте один раз.
Работаю со string. Нужно брать каждое слово и считать, сколько оно раз попадается в тексте и если это слово попадается только один раз, то записать его в выходную строку.
Я не знаю какие функции использовать, подскажите, пожалуйста.
Как брать каждое слово через разделитель символов?
Как искать это слово в тексте? Допустим, если слово нашлось, чтобы он на одном результате не останавливался, а искал дальше.
Заранее спасибо.
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 01:40.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ru